Hints for Your Practical Driving Test
Ace your practical driving test with these helpful tips! Before you hit the road, make sure your vehicle is in top shape. Check your tire pressure, fluids, and lights to avoid any unnecessary stress during your test. On the day of the test, arrive early so get familiar with the testing area. Take some time to review the traffic rules and regulations one last time. During the test itself, drive defensively, be aware of your surroundings, and follow all instructions from the examiner. Maintain calm while you drive, and remember to take deep breaths if you start to feel anxious.
- Drill driving in a variety of conditions, including town areas, highways, and rural roads. This will help you build your confidence and skills.
- Review the rules of the road thoroughly. Make sure you understand all aspect of driving safely.
- Pay attention carefully to the examiner's instructions and follow them accurately.
Proper communication with the examiner is key! Use your turn signals, check your mirrors frequently, and be polite yet professional throughout the test.
